Before You Accuse Me fue escrita por Ellas McDaniel (mejor conocido como Bo Diddley) y se ha convertido en un clásico del blues. Fue popularizada por varias versiones, incluida la de Eric Clapton. La canción aborda temas de infidelidad y malentendidos en las relaciones, reflejando típicamente el estilo confrontacional y dialógico encontrado en el blues.
